Nannette Ho-Covernton, P.Eng., is the recipient of the 2024 APEGA Women in Engineering and Geoscience Champion Award. This award is presented to an individual, team, or organization that supports women in engineering and geoscience with diversity initiatives and inspirational support. Ho-Covernton is the sustainability lead for Spartan Controls and is known for driving a global clean-energy future through scientific, technical, and creative ecosystem leadership. She has changed the face of Canadian energy to be more inclusive, kind, and innovative through her contributions to advancing youth and women in STEM leadership. Ho-Covernton has also helped spearhead Spartan's annual science outreach competition, VirtualSTEM, which aims to attract youth—particularly girls—into engineering and technology.
- Dr. Min Xia, a Western University Mechanical and Materials Engineering professor, received the 2024 IEEE Instrumentation and Measurement Society Outstanding Young Engineer Award. This award acknowledges his AI and digital technology expertise, enabling collaborations with academic and industrial partners to address digital transformation challenges in various sectors. Xia has led 15 research projects, securing over $19 million CAD in funding, and has published over 90 papers. He also serves as the Editor-in-Chief of the Journal of Mechatronic Systems and Control and holds editorial positions in other journals.
